CVE-2015-6036 describes an authentication bypass vulnerability in QNAP Signage Station versions prior to 2.0.1. This flaw allows remote attackers to upload arbitrary files by crafting a spoofed HTTP request. With a CVSS v3 score of 7.5 (High), this vulnerability is easily exploitable over the network with no user interaction, leading to high integrity impact. While no public exploit code or active exploitation has been observed, and community discussion is minimal, the potential for unauthorized file uploads poses a significant risk.
